🌵 Echeveria ‘Hercules’

Bold yet elegant, Echeveria ‘Hercules’ features perfectly symmetrical rosettes with thick blue-green leaves. Under bright light, the edges can blush with soft pink tones, adding a subtle pop of color.

✨ Why you'll love it:

  • Classic rosette shape

  • Low-maintenance and beginner-friendly

  • Stunning color enhancement in bright light

This plant makes a beautiful focal point on desks, shelves, or windowsills.


🌿 Rosary Vine

With its stacked, geometric leaves arranged like delicate beads, Rosary Vine creates a striking architectural look. The leaves form tight layers along upright stems, resembling a living strand of rosary beads.

✨ Why you'll love it:

  • Unique stacked-leaf structure

  • Subtle pink or red edging in bright light

  • Adds vertical interest to your collection

A perfect choice for adding dimension and structure to your succulent display.


☁️ Woolly Senecio

Soft, silvery, and irresistibly textured, Woolly Senecio is covered in fine white hairs that give it a frosted, velvety appearance. Its distinctive texture makes it stand out among smoother succulents.

✨ Why you'll love it:

  • Eye-catching fuzzy texture

  • Soft silver-white tones

  • A unique contrast piece in mixed arrangements

It brings warmth and softness to modern plant styling.


🌹 Melaco Brown Rose Echeveria

Deep, warm, and romantic — Melaco Brown Rose Echeveria forms a tight rosette resembling a vintage rose. Its rich brown-red hues add an earthy elegance to your plant collection.

✨ Why you'll love it:

  • Rare warm-toned coloration

  • Compact rose-like form

  • Perfect for earth-tone interiors

This variety adds depth and a sophisticated touch to any arrangement.


🌬️ Tillandsia Caput Medusae (Air Plant)

Unlike traditional succulents, Tillandsia Caput Medusae is an air plant — meaning it doesn’t require soil to grow. Its twisting, tentacle-like leaves resemble the mythical head of Medusa, making it a true conversation starter.

✨ Why you'll love it:

  • No soil needed

  • Sculptural, dramatic form

  • Easy care with occasional soaking or misting

Display it in glass globes, mounted decor, or minimalist holders for a modern look.
